js中Math物件的方法

2021-06-18 16:18:55 字數 2089 閱讀 3386

1.丟棄小數部分,保留整數部分

parseint(5/2)

2.向上取整,有小數就整數部分加1

math.ceil(5/2)

3,四捨五入.

math.round(5/2)

4,向下取整

math.floor(5/2)

math 物件的方法

ff: firefox, n: netscape, ie: internet explorer

方法 描述 ff n ie

abs(x) 返回數的絕對值 1 2 3

acos(x) 返回數的反余弦值 1 2 3

asin(x) 返回數的反正弦值 1 2 3

atan(x) 以介於 -pi/2 與 pi/2 弧度之間的數值來返回 x 的反正切值 1 2 3

atan2(y,x) 返回從 x 軸到點 (x,y) 的角度(介於 -pi/2 與 pi/2 弧度之間) 1 2 3

ceil(x) 對乙個數進行上捨入。 1 2 3

cos(x) 返回數的余弦 1 2 3

exp(x) 返回 e 的指數。 1 2 3

floor(x) 對乙個數進行下捨入。 1 2 3

log(x) 返回數的自然對數(底為e) 1 2 3

max(x,y) 返回 x 和 y 中的最高值 1 2 3

min(x,y) 返回 x 和 y 中的最低值 1 2 3

pow(x,y) 返回 x 的 y 次冪 1 2 3

random() 返回 0 ~ 1 之間的隨機數 1 2 3

round(x) 把乙個數四捨五入為最接近的整數 1 2 3

sin(x) 返回數的正弦 1 2 3

sqrt(x) 返回數的平方根 1 2 3

tan(x) 返回乙個角的正切 1 2 3

tosource() 代表物件的源** 1 4 -

valueof() 返回乙個 math 物件的原始值

1. math.abs(num) : 返回num的絕對值

2. math.acos(num) : 返回num的反余弦值

3. math.asin(num) : 返回num的反正弦值

4. math.atan(num) : 返回num的反正切值

5. math.atan2(y,x) : 返回y除以x的商的反正切值

6. math.ceil(num) : 返回大於num的最小整數

7. math.cos(num) : 返回num的余弦值

8. math.exp(x) : 返回以自然數為底,x次冪的數

9. math.floor(num) : 返回小於num的最大整數

10.math.log(num) : 返回num的自然對數

11.math.max(num1,num2) : 返回num1和num2中較大的乙個

12.math.min(num1,num2) : 返回num1和num2中較小的乙個

13.math.pow(x,y) : 返回x的y次方的值

14.math.random() : 返回0到1之間的乙個隨機數

15.math.round(num) : 返回num四捨五入後的值

16.math.sin(num) : 返回num的正弦值

17.math.sqrt(num) : 返回num的平方根

18.math.tan(num) : 返回num的正切值

19.math.e : 自然數(2.718281828459045)

20.math.ln2 : 2的自然對數(0.6931471805599453)

21.math.ln10 : 10的自然對數(2.302585092994046)

22.math.log2e : log 2 為底的自然數(1.4426950408889634)

23.math.log10e : log 10 為底的自然數(0.4342944819032518)

24.math.pi : π(3.141592653589793)

25.math.sqrt1_2 : 1/2的平方根(0.7071067811865476)

26.math.sqrt2 : 2的平方根(1.4142135623730951)

JS中的Math物件

值 取絕對值 console.log math.abs 4 4 值 向上取整 console.log math.ceil 2.2 3 值 向下取整 console.log math.floor 2.2 2 值 四捨五入 console.log math.round 2.5 3 值一,值二,值三.取一...

js中的Math物件操作

最近在使用nodejs做個專案,基於express的nodejs操作全都為js,就此機會,把一些基礎的js操作,整理一下 方法 對數值x向上取整 console.log math.ceil 0.35 1 console.log math.ceil 10 10 console.log math.cei...

js中Math物件和Date物件

math 是數學函式,但又屬於物件資料型別 typeof math object 它是乙個物件 console.dir math 檢視math的所有函式方法。控制台列印的結果如下 1,math.abs 獲取絕對值 math.abs 12 12 2,math.ceil and math.floor 向...